Introduction

ISO 13485:2016 Medical Devices Quality Management Training Course is designed to equip professionals, organizations, and regulatory bodies with in-depth knowledge of international standards governing medical devices. This course focuses on building compliance strategies, strengthening product safety, and ensuring regulatory alignment across global healthcare markets. Participants will gain a clear understanding of risk management, process validation, documentation control, and post-market surveillance, all of which are essential components of the ISO 13485:2016 standard. Through this training, learners will be prepared to meet industry requirements while driving efficiency and quality excellence within medical device organizations.

This training program integrates practical applications, case studies, and real-world examples, enabling participants to develop skills that are immediately transferable to their professional environments. With an emphasis on regulatory updates, quality assurance systems, and internal auditing practices, the course ensures that attendees are equipped to handle evolving compliance challenges. By the end of the program, participants will not only understand the requirements of ISO 13485:2016 but also master effective implementation strategies that enhance organizational performance and product reliability.
